    Abstract: A method of modifying a printer cartridge is disclosed. The modifications increase the versatility of an existing cartridge by enabling the cartridge to be transformed into a universal cartridge. The OEM print cartridges are restricted to use in a few or only one type of printer due to specialized gear side end plates and contact side end plates. End plates contain features or portions, such as bosses, which restrict the number of models of printer that a cartridge may be fit into. The features or portions may be removed by any combination of cutting, modifying, or replacing the gear side end or the contact side end plates. Removing the portions, removes the restrictions imposed by the end plates and allows the print cartridge to been fit into a greater number of printers. The universal cartridge may be used in the printer for which it is originally designed as well as another printer or printer family, thus increasing the versatility of the cartridge.

    Abstract: In accordance with the present invention, there is provided a multi-spindle spray nozzle assembly for a steam desuperheating or attemperator device. The nozzle assembly features a nozzle holder which accommodates two small, spring-loaded nozzles, each of which is adapted to produce a spray pattern of reduced cone angle (e.g., approximately 60°) in comparison to currently know nozzle designs. The two nozzles are positioned within the nozzle holder such that they diverge from the axis thereof as allows the spray pattern generated thereby to be effectively tilted into the flow of steam within a desuperheating device having the nozzle assembly interfaced thereto.

    Abstract: A flow control element comprises a cylindrical element body having a bore formed therethrough. The cylindrical element body may include inner and outer peripheral surfaces and define a plurality of tortuous flow passages which extend between the inner and outer peripheral surfaces. The flow control element is formed as a unitary structure wherein the flow passages are oriented along at least two axes. The flow control may be formed by direct to metal laser sintering wherein successive layers of powdered metallic material are solidified by applying laser energy to the selected portions until the flow element is formed as a unitary structure with a plurality of flow passages extending therethrough. The laser energy is selectively applied to the powdered metallic material according to a computer model of the flow control element.

    Abstract: In accordance with the present invention, there is provided a valve assembly wherein a heating modality such as an induction heater is cooperatively engaged to a prescribed location on a valve housing or body of a valve to effectively maintain the temperature of the valve above the saturation temperature of the related system pressure. Maintaining this temperature differential effectively avoids the accumulation of condensate within the interior of the valve body and/or on other internal structural features thereof.
